BARBARIANS RECORDS TUMBLE
By James Wheeler
The Barbarians
ended a run of four consecutive defeats with a win against
Northwood Town
on Thursday evening at Headstone Manor. The 197 scored off their 20 overs is the highest score made by the Barbarians since the midweek Twenty20 side began playing friendlies in 2007. The 197 beat the 191 scored by The Babarians against
West Harrow
just 2 weeks ago.
The star of the show was 20-year-old opening batsman
Rajan Modha
(pictured) who's 104 is the first ever Barbarians hundred and he reached the milestone in the final over of the innings by hitting a magnificent six.
Modha is in a rich vein of form as he is currently the leading runscorer at the club having struck 430 runs in 13 innings this season at an average of 35.83. In his 13 innings this season he has struck 2 centuries and 2 half centuries. If you go back further, Modha has struck all three of his senior centuries since August last year.
Hopefully both The Barbarians and Rajan can continue this form for the rest of the summer.
